Prototype program of AD and DA using classes in UIT_ADDA. This program uses interrupt of ADC for ST Nucleo F401RE. UIT_ADDA のクラスを使った AD および DA のためのプログラムの雛形.ADC の割り込みを使うバージョン.ST Nucleo F401 用.

Dependencies:   UIT_ADDA mbed

Revision:
8:94fb54f0c9f6
Parent:
7:442b02fbb2f9
Child:
11:ae2d425a86ab
--- a/main.cpp	Thu Oct 30 00:26:30 2014 +0000
+++ b/main.cpp	Wed Nov 12 09:07:38 2014 +0000
@@ -2,14 +2,13 @@
 // 割り込みを使って AD DA を行う場合の雛形1(入力:1 チャンネル)
 //      Analog Input : A0
 //      Analog Output: MCP4922 using SPI
-// 2014/10/30, Copyright (c) 2014 MIKAMI, Naoki
+// 2014/11/12, Copyright (c) 2014 MIKAMI, Naoki
 //--------------------------------------------------------------
 
 #include "mbed.h"
 
 #include "ADC_Interrupt.hpp"    // for ADC using interrupt
 #include "DAC_MCP4922.hpp"      // for DAC MCP4922
-#include "ScfClockTim3.hpp"     // for clock supplied to SCF
 
 using namespace Mikami;
 
@@ -26,8 +25,8 @@
 
 int main()
 {
-    ScfClockTim3(420000);      // cutoff frequency: 4.2 kHz
-    adc_.SetIntrVec(AdcIsr);    // Assign ISR for ADC interrupt
+    myDac_.ScfClockTim3(420000);    // cutoff frequency: 4.2 kHz
+    adc_.SetIntrVec(AdcIsr);        // Assign ISR for ADC interrupt
 
     while (true) {}
 }